Department: Administration
Reports to: Systems Analyst
DEFINITION: The IT Intern’s primary responsibility is to assist the IT department with day-to-day operations and ongoing technology initiatives. This internship offers valuable hands-on experience across multiple areas of IT support, strategic planning, and project and asset management.
EXAMPLES OF WORK DUTIES: (Any one position may not include all of the following, nor do all of the listed examples include all duties and responsibilities which may be required in each position).
• Assist with maintaining and updating the IT asset inventory list (hardware and software).
• Help document hardware assignments, software licenses, and warranty statuses.
• Support the IT team in implementing new IT systems or tools.
• Assist in setting up new devices and configuring basic system settings.
• Provide general support on IT projects, including testing, documentation, and deployment.
• Assist in providing basic Tier I support responses to incoming help tickets
• Assist in preparing IT SOP binder.
• Help in organizing IT trainings for employees.
• Help in creating Training Manuals.
• Help organize and label equipment in storage and office areas.
• Other duties as assigned.
